Career Path

Behavioral Health Managers: Oversee mental health programs, ensuring compliance with healthcare regulations and improving patient outcomes.

Mental Health Coordinators: Facilitate care plans, coordinate services, and support patients in accessing behavioral health resources.

Clinical Case Managers: Manage individual patient cases, ensuring seamless transitions between healthcare providers and services.

Healthcare Policy Analysts: Analyze and develop policies to improve behavioral health services and address systemic challenges.

Patient Advocacy Specialists: Advocate for patients' rights, ensuring they receive appropriate care and support within the healthcare system.
